The  World Health Organization (who) has declared the Zika virus a "public health  emergency of international concern." The virus is linked to the fetal deformity  microcephaly (which can cause neurological defects and seizures), of which there  are now over 4,000 suspected cases in Brazil. 
Over  20 countries have confirmed cases of the Zika virus, with Brazil having an  estimated 1.5 million. According to the who's estimate, around 4 million cases  can be expected by the year's end. 
Zika  is spreading "explosively" through the Aedes mosquito, as well as through sexual  intercourse. Brazil's, El Salvador's and Colombia's governments have recommended  putting off becoming pregnant for a number of months. Stratfor predicts lower  birth rates could "hasten regional decline." 
"Lack  of vaccines and rapid and reliable diagnostics tests," plus the "absence of  population immunity in newly affected countries" are "cause for concern,"  according to who Director-General Dr. Margaret Chan. 
American  and British authorities have issued travel warnings to affected countries, and a  number of blood donation operators have put temporary bans on travelers  supplying blood.
